Advocacy Voices Together

The Wisconsin Board for People with Developmental Disabilities, the Wisconsin Direct Caregiver Alliance and the Direct Care Alliance Voices Institute are proud to announce Advocacy Voices Together. This is a unique training program for people who want to improve the lives of direct support workers and the people they support.

Do You Hear What I Hear?

Most of the television shows broadcast over the air are now captioned, but groups advocating for the deaf and hard-of-hearing community say it's a whole different story on the Internet.

Pathways to Independence Request for Proposal

The Pathways to Independence project  is offering grant funds up to $480,000 statewide to decrease barriers to, and increase opportunities for, competitive, integrated employment in order to support people with disabilities in achieving their desired employment outcomes.
